Bertec is excited to introduce the BVA Clinical Training Courses: a program designed to help clinicians build confidence in administering and interpreting dynamic vision assessments. These courses combine foundational knowledge, practical instruction, and clinical applications to ensure users can fully leverage the capabilities of the BVA system.

What You’ll Learn

Participants will gain the ability to: 

  • Understand the role of the vestibular-ocular reflex (VOR) in maintaining gaze stability

  • Operate BVA hardware and software with confidence

  • Administer and interpret the assessments

  • Apply results to clinical decision-making, rehabilitation planning, and patient education

  • Incorporate visual acuity testing into treatment strategies

Education Format

The full bundle of courses includes up to 3 hours of content. This clinical training includes structured modules that can be completed sequentially or reviewed individually as needed.

Modules Cover

  • Introduction to visual acuity and gaze control

  • Hardware and software walkthrough

  • Vision assessments (BLVA, VPT, GST, DVA, iDVA)

  • Visual Motion Sensitivity (VMS) training protocols

  • Suggested readings, resources, and FAQs
